Biometric Authentication for Enhanced App Security

With the increasing advancement of cyber threats, mobile app security has become a paramount concern. Classic authentication methods like passwords and PINs are vulnerable to hacking and phishing attacks. Biometric authentication offers a robust alternative by leveraging unique biological traits for user identification. Iris scanning, among other biometric modalities, provide a more powerful layer of security, making it challenging for unauthorized users to gain access to sensitive data.

Implementing biometric authentication in apps can significantly mitigate the risk of security breaches. It enhances user privacy by eliminating the need to remember complex passwords and reduces the likelihood of account takeover. Furthermore , biometrics provide a seamless and intuitive experience, making it attractive for users.
